This (having low enough body fat without being underweight), and having enough muscle to support the look. You don't have to do abs every day. And you can't spot reduce, if that's what you're trying to do. Get on a solid, already-made (3x per week full body, or 4x per week upper/lower split) lifting program. Some ideas: Starting Strength, All-Pros, PHUL
The problem probably is you're what's called "skinny fat", and don't have enough muscle. Building muscle takes years, and several bulk/cut cycles.http://forum.bodybuilding.com/showthread.php?
